Venue Guide

The SkyStage and Skybox Tier: Sapphire's Second Floor Explained

Sapphire's second floor operates around a feature unique to this address: the SkyStage catwalk, a raised performance platform that connects the second-floor Skybox suites directly to the main floor stage below. Entertainers moving between performance areas pass through the Skybox level, which creates proximity and interaction that ground-level VIP sections at any competing venue cannot deliver structurally. A Skybox suite position along the catwalk gives guests unobstructed sightlines looking down into the 360-degree main-floor production while remaining in an elevated, semi-enclosed section above the primary crowd density.

The Skyboxes themselves are curved, padded seating configurations for 8 to 15 guests per suite — with a dedicated flat-screen TV delivering stage camera angles from positions the physical Skybox doesn't directly cover, and a private bar station with dedicated cocktail service. At peak hours on Friday and Saturday when the full 400-plus entertainer roster is active, the catwalk running beside the Skyboxes becomes one of the highest-interaction zones in the building. Guest list guests without a Skybox reservation access the second floor with general admission, but the suite configurations fill from the inside out — groups wanting specific Skybox catwalk positions should book through NoCoverVegas at least 48 hours before a weekend visit.

The third floor at Sapphire activates as a simultaneous performance space during the full 400-plus entertainer window on peak nights. Groups anchored at a main floor VIP section can migrate to the third floor for a different entertainment environment without returning to a waiting room or leaving the building. The three-floor architecture gives Sapphire a variety per visit that a single-floor club cannot provide regardless of stage count — three independent entertainment zones running simultaneously means an evening at Sapphire produces a changing experience every 30 to 45 minutes of floor exploration.

The Sapphire Campus: Dayclub, El Dorado Cantina, and the Same-Address Day-to-Night Circuit

The Sapphire campus at 3025 Sammy Davis Jr Drive is a multi-venue complex where the adult entertainment and the dining operate as separate components at the same street address. El Dorado Cantina — an award-winning Mexican restaurant — is inside the Sapphire building, making pre-show dining a zero-transportation event: groups can book dinner at El Dorado at 7 PM and transition directly to the main club when the entertainment floor opens at peak hours without leaving the building or arranging additional transportation. The Onyx steakhouse at Treasures is the only comparable offering among Las Vegas gentlemen's clubs, but Treasures is at a separate address on Westwood Drive. Sapphire's El Dorado is literally within the same building at 3025 Sammy Davis Jr Drive.

The Sapphire Dayclub pool party operates on the same campus during summer months — a pool party venue at the same Sammy Davis Jr Drive address as the main club. Groups planning a Las Vegas day-to-night itinerary can arrive at the Dayclub VIP for pool party programming from early afternoon through early evening, then transition directly to the main club at 6 PM when it opens. No second rideshare, no group reassembly at a different address, no second limo coordination. NoCoverVegas guest list covers both the Dayclub and the main club as separate registrations — groups should sign up for both when planning a same-day visit to ensure entry confirmation for each phase of the evening.

Convention and fight weekends are the highest-value calendar windows at Sapphire specifically because of scale. CES, SEMA, NAB Show, and major boxing weekends push the entertainer count to its 400-plus ceiling and compress Skybox availability to pre-sold-out status by 10 PM. Walk-in Skybox requests during major convention nights are routinely declined after 10 PM — groups planning a Sapphire visit during convention week should book through NoCoverVegas 72 to 96 hours in advance and confirm Skybox placement specifically, rather than assuming floor-level VIP is the only available tier. The Vault private event room for up to 45 guests books out within 48 hours for convention weekend nights — corporate entertainment groups with large headcounts should contact NoCoverVegas at least a week before a convention-week target date.

Why Sapphire Las Vegas

What Sets Sapphire Las Vegas Apart

Sapphire Las Vegas holds the verified record as the world's largest gentlemen's club at 71,000 square feet — a distinction backed by independent venue records, not marketing claims. The scale translates into operational capacity that smaller clubs cannot replicate: three stages running simultaneously across three floors, a 400-plus entertainer rotation keeping all zones active at the same time, and 2,500-person capacity that absorbs large groups without institutional diffusion.

The SkyStage catwalk is the architectural feature that makes the Sapphire second-floor Skybox experience distinct from every other Las Vegas gentlemen's club. The Skybox suites are positioned along a catwalk connecting the second-floor suites directly to the main stage below — entertainers transitioning between floors pass through the Skybox level, creating proximity and interaction unavailable at any flat-floor venue. Combined with the dedicated bar per Skybox and elevated sightlines looking down into the main floor action, the Skybox tier is a VIP format that Sapphire's physical layout enables uniquely.

The Sapphire Dayclub pool party operates on the same campus during summer months, enabling a day-to-night Las Vegas itinerary within a single address — pool VIP through early evening, then transition directly to the main club at 6 PM without a second transportation sequence. El Dorado Cantina, an award-winning Mexican restaurant in the same building, extends the campus convenience to pre-show dining at a full-service restaurant without requiring a separate reservation at a different address.
